Concise Oxford English Dictionary © 2008 Oxford University Press:
penalize /ˈpiːnəlʌɪz/ (or penalise)
verb
  • 1 subject to a penalty or punishment.

    ■ put at an unfair disadvantage.

  • 2 Law make or declare (an action) legally punishable.
– derivatives
penalization noun.
